Using the CD display

You can check the remaining time of the
current track or that of the CD.
When a CD TEXT disc is loaded, you can
check the information stored on the disc, such
as the titles or artist names. When the unit
detects CD TEXT discs, the "CD-TEXT"
indication appears in the display.
Press DISPLAY.
Each time you press the button during normal
playback or in the stop mode, the display
changes cyclically as follows:
During normal playback
Playing time on the current track t
Remaining time on the current track t
Remaining time on current CD (1 DISC mode)
or "--.-- " display (ALL DISCS mode) t Title
name of the current track* t Clock display
(for eight seconds) t Effect status
In the stop mode
When the CD player is in program mode and
there is a program:
The last track number of the program and the
total playing time t Total number of
programed track (for eight seconds) t Title
name and the artist name of the CD* t Clock
display (for eight seconds) t Effect status
In other conditions:
Total number of tracks and total playing time
t Title name and the artist name of the CD*
t Clock display (for 8 seconds) t Effect
status
* With CD TEXT discs only (certain characters
cannot be displayed). Depending on the disc, some
CD TEXT information may not appear.
